2. Defy Medical
Defy Medical has established itself as a stalwart in the telemedicine space, having been founded in 2013. This long history gives them a depth of experience that sets them apart, particularly for patients with more intricate health profiles. Their approach is distinctly physician-led, focusing on creating individualized treatment protocols based on detailed endocrine analysis rather than a one-size-fits-all model. This makes them a strong contender for individuals managing co-existing conditions like thyroid disorders or those requiring fertility support (such as hCG) alongside their TRT.

This clinic is well-suited for patients who want a deep dive into their lab work and value extended time with their clinician to understand the nuances of their health. When reviewing online TRT clinic options, Defy Medical consistently receives praise for the thoroughness of its practitioners.
The Defy Medical Process and Offerings
Getting started with Defy Medical involves a pay-per-service model, which offers transparency but can lead to higher initial costs compared to subscription-based clinics. Here’s a breakdown of what to expect:
- Initial Consultation: You will pay for an initial consult with a physician who will review your health history and symptoms.
- Comprehensive Lab Work: Defy emphasizes a complete lab panel that goes beyond just total testosterone. They look at a wider range of biomarkers to get a full picture of your endocrine health. You can use your own recent labs or order a panel through them.
- Treatment Plan: Based on your labs and consultation, the physician designs a personalized plan. Their formulary is extensive, including testosterone cypionate, hCG, DHEA, and aromatase inhibitors (AIs) when medically necessary.
- Ongoing Care: Follow-up consults and labs are scheduled to monitor your progress and adjust dosages. Medications are shipped directly to your home from a partner pharmacy.
Pricing and Patient Experience
The primary distinction of Defy Medical is its à la carte pricing structure. While this provides flexibility, it's important to budget for separate costs for consultations, lab tests, and medications. Initial startup costs can be higher than competitors who bundle services into a monthly fee.
Key Insight: Defy's model is best for patients who prefer to pay for specific services as they go and want access to a doctor with deep experience in complex hormone optimization, rather than just basic testosterone replacement.
Patients frequently report positive experiences regarding the time and attention they receive from clinicians. However, some user reviews note that administrative processes, like prescription refills or scheduling, can sometimes have slower turnaround times. 3. TRT Nation
TRT Nation has carved out a significant niche in the online TRT space by focusing on affordability and speed. Their model is built for the patient who has done their research, suspects low testosterone, and wants a direct, no-frills path to treatment. By offering a flat-rate monthly fee, they remove the guesswork from budgeting for therapy, making them an attractive option for those prioritizing cost-effectiveness in their search for an online TRT clinic. Their straightforward approach appeals to individuals who want quick access to care without the extensive, deep-dive consultations common at concierge-style clinics.

This clinic is ideal for men who meet clear diagnostic criteria for hypogonadism and prefer a standardized, efficient treatment protocol. In online TRT clinic reviews, TRT Nation is frequently praised for its rapid onboarding process and responsive customer service, getting patients from initial contact to medication delivery in a short timeframe.
The TRT Nation Process and Offerings
TRT Nation's system is designed for simplicity and efficiency, using a subscription model that bundles key services. This differs from pay-per-service clinics by providing predictable monthly costs. Here is what you can expect:
- Initial Sign-Up: The process begins online with a simple health history form. They make it clear what is included in their program from the start.
- Lab Work: Patients can provide their own recent lab results (if they meet the criteria) or purchase a lab panel through TRT Nation at one of their partner facilities. This flexibility helps control initial costs.
- Telehealth Consultation: Once labs are reviewed, a consultation is scheduled with a doctor to discuss the results and, if appropriate, prescribe treatment. The flat rate includes unlimited telehealth consults.
- Medication and Supplies: A key part of their value is that the monthly fee includes testosterone, syringes, and all necessary supplies shipped directly to you.
Pricing and Patient Experience
TRT Nation's major selling point is its transparent, flat-rate pricing. The $99/month TRT plan includes testosterone and supplies, which is among the most competitive rates available from a physician-led clinic. Lab work is an additional cost but is also clearly priced. This model eliminates surprise fees for consultations or shipping.
Key Insight: TRT Nation is best suited for the budget-conscious patient who wants a fast, simple, and reliable path to standard testosterone replacement therapy without the higher costs and in-depth analysis of more specialized clinics.
User feedback consistently highlights the speed and ease of the entire process, from initial sign-up to receiving medications. The trade-off for this efficiency is a more standardized level of care. While doctors are available for follow-ups, the experience may feel less hands-on compared to clinics that build in longer, more detailed consultations. 4. Fountain TRT
Fountain TRT carves out a specific niche in the telehealth space by focusing exclusively on a simplified, needle-free experience. Launched as a modern alternative, it caters directly to men who are hesitant about injections and prefer the convenience of a topical application. Their model is built around an all-inclusive membership, which positions it as a straightforward, concierge-style service for those seeking a predictable, flat-rate approach to testosterone optimization.

This clinic is an ideal choice for newcomers to TRT or for individuals who prioritize simplicity and transparency above all else. In the landscape of online TRT clinic reviews, Fountain TRT is often highlighted for its user-friendly platform and commitment to a single, effective treatment modality, removing much of the complexity found in clinics with extensive formularies.
The Fountain TRT Process and Offerings
Getting started with Fountain TRT is designed to be as simple as possible, centered on a monthly membership that bundles all necessary services. Their process eliminates the guesswork of à la carte pricing.
- Initial Sign-Up: The process begins with an online medical intake form and ordering a lab test to establish a baseline.
- Video Consultation: You will have a 20-minute scheduled video visit with a board-certified men's health specialist to review your lab results, discuss symptoms, and determine if you are a candidate for therapy.
- Treatment Plan: If approved, you will be prescribed a custom-compounded topical testosterone cream. This is the only form of TRT they offer, simplifying the treatment decision.
- Ongoing Care: Medication is shipped directly to your door each month. Follow-up consultations are scheduled every three to six months to monitor your progress and make any necessary adjustments to your prescription. All visits, medication, and support are included in the membership fee.
Pricing and Patient Experience
Fountain TRT’s key differentiator is its transparent, all-inclusive pricing. This bundled model covers consultations, lab reviews, medication, and ongoing support for a flat monthly fee, making it easy to budget for treatment. There are no hidden costs for follow-up visits or standard medication adjustments.
Key Insight: Fountain TRT is best suited for men who specifically want to avoid needles and value a simple, predictable subscription model. The "topical-only" approach is a defining feature, not a limitation, for its target audience.
Patients frequently praise the simplicity and convenience of the service. The website clearly lists pricing and state availability, which users appreciate. However, its specialization is also its main constraint; it is not a fit for patients who prefer or require injections for better absorption, or those who need access to ancillary medications like hCG or AIs.

5. Hone Health
Hone Health positions itself as a modern, men’s health platform with a strong focus on education and a structured membership model. This approach is designed for individuals who appreciate clarity in costs and a guided journey through hormone optimization. Unlike pay-per-service clinics, Hone bundles its consultations and support into a tiered membership, separating the cost of medication to provide transparency. This model is well-suited for men new to TRT who want educational resources and a clear path from initial testing to ongoing treatment.

The platform is particularly appealing to patients who value having a wealth of information at their fingertips. When looking at online TRT clinic reviews, Hone Health is often noted for its extensive library of content, which helps men understand the science behind their symptoms and treatment options.
The Hone Health Process and Offerings
Hone’s process is built around a membership structure that provides a predictable framework for care. It begins with simple at-home testing and progresses to clinician-led telehealth consultations.
- Initial Testing: The process starts with an at-home hormone assessment kit that tests key biomarkers. If initial results indicate a potential issue, Hone requires confirmatory lab work at a partner facility to ensure accuracy before prescribing treatment.
- Clinician Consultation: After your lab results are in, you have a video consultation with a licensed physician. They review your symptoms, health history, and lab data to determine if treatment is appropriate.
- Membership and Treatment: If you qualify, you select a membership tier that includes ongoing physician check-ins and support. Medications, such as testosterone cream or injections, are prescribed and priced separately, then shipped to your door.
- Ongoing Management: Membership includes follow-up consultations and lab tests to monitor your progress, adjust your protocol, and ensure your treatment remains effective and safe.
Pricing and Patient Experience
Hone Health’s pricing is divided between a recurring membership fee and the separate cost of medication. The memberships start at around $129 per month but do not include the price of prescriptions, which can add a significant amount to the total monthly expense. This differs from all-inclusive subscription models.
Key Insight: Hone is an excellent option for men who prefer a structured, membership-based service with strong educational support and don't mind that medication costs are a separate, additional expense.
User feedback on the patient experience is somewhat mixed. Many patients praise the platform's ease of use, educational content, and the professionalism of its clinicians. However, other online TRT clinic reviews mention that the total cost can be higher than anticipated once medications are factored in, and some have noted inconsistencies in customer service responsiveness. It's a system that works well for those who prioritize a guided, content-rich experience over a purely cost-driven one.

6. PeterMD
PeterMD operates as a high-volume, comprehensive men's health telehealth platform, extending its services far beyond just testosterone replacement. The clinic positions itself as a one-stop shop for men’s wellness, offering treatments for erectile dysfunction, hair loss, weight management, and peptide therapy alongside its TRT programs. This broad approach appeals to individuals seeking a consolidated provider for multiple health and lifestyle needs, all managed through a single online portal.

The platform is built for convenience, with an end-to-end digital workflow that covers initial consultations, lab ordering, treatment fulfillment, and direct-to-door shipping. Among the various online TRT clinic reviews, PeterMD is frequently noted for this streamlined process and its extensive medication catalog, which includes both injectable and oral TRT options.
The PeterMD Process and Offerings
PeterMD's model is designed for accessibility and speed, aiming to get patients from initial contact to treatment as efficiently as possible. The process is managed entirely online through their patient portal.
- Initial Steps: Prospective patients start by filling out an online medical form. The clinic then facilitates lab work through a national partner, or patients can submit recent results.
- Telehealth Consultation: A licensed provider reviews the lab results and conducts a telehealth consultation to discuss symptoms, goals, and potential treatment plans.
- Treatment Options: If a patient qualifies, a plan is created. PeterMD's formulary is notably broad, including testosterone cypionate injections, oral testosterone (Tlando), hCG, anastrozole, as well as a wide array of other men's health medications.
- Ongoing Management: Medications are shipped from a partner pharmacy. Follow-ups and lab work are scheduled periodically to monitor the patient's response to therapy, with adjustments made as needed through the online portal and subsequent consultations.
Pricing and Patient Experience
PeterMD typically operates on a monthly subscription model that bundles consultations, medications, and support. However, third-party user feedback suggests that experiences can be inconsistent. While many patients praise the convenience and the breadth of services available under one roof, others report discrepancies between advertised pricing and final costs, as well as challenges with subscription cancellations.
Key Insight: PeterMD is best suited for men who value the convenience of an all-in-one digital platform for multiple health needs and prefer a straightforward, subscription-based model. Its high-volume nature means patient experiences can vary significantly.
The platform has a strong presence on independent review sites, where a mix of experiences is evident. The convenience factor is a consistent point of praise, but potential customers should be aware of the mixed feedback regarding administrative and billing processes before committing.

7. Marek Health
Marek Health positions itself as a health optimization platform, extending its services far beyond standard testosterone replacement. Founded with a focus on a "performance medicine" model, it attracts individuals seeking a deeply analytical and preventative approach to their health. This clinic is not just for TRT; it’s for people who want to understand and improve their entire biological system, making it an excellent choice for biohackers, athletes, and anyone wanting a root-cause analysis of their symptoms.
The platform is designed for the data-driven patient. Marek Health is a top contender in online TRT clinic reviews for its exceptionally detailed lab panels and the educational emphasis provided by its patient care coordinators and clinicians. They aim to empower patients with knowledge about their own biometrics, from hormones to lipids and inflammatory markers.
The Marek Health Process and Offerings
Engaging with Marek Health involves a structured, multi-step process that prioritizes diagnostics before any treatment is prescribed. Their model is built around understanding the complete picture of a patient's health.
- Initial Consultation: The process starts with a consultation with a patient care coordinator who helps you select the appropriate lab panel based on your specific goals and symptoms.
- Extensive Diagnostics: Marek is known for its highly detailed lab panels. These go far beyond a simple testosterone test, often including markers for thyroid function, inflammation, metabolic health, and more.
- Clinician Review: Once your lab results are in, you have a one-on-one consultation with a licensed medical provider. They interpret your results in the context of your lifestyle and objectives, co-creating a personalized care plan.
- Personalized Care Plan: Treatment may include TRT but often incorporates other elements like thyroid medication, peptides, nutritional supplements, and specific lifestyle or diet recommendations. Medications are sent from a partner pharmacy directly to your door.
Pricing and Patient Experience
Marek Health operates on a service-based pricing model, similar to Defy Medical, which means costs are not bundled into a single monthly subscription. The initial investment for comprehensive labs and consultations is higher than many competitors, reflecting the depth of their diagnostic process. This à la carte structure allows for transparency but requires patients to budget for individual services.
Key Insight: Marek Health is ideal for the patient who views their health as a system to be optimized. If you want more than just TRT and are willing to invest in deep diagnostics to guide a multi-faceted treatment plan, Marek is an outstanding choice.
User feedback frequently praises the thoroughness of the clinicians and the educational value provided throughout the process. Patients feel like active partners in their healthcare. However, some reviews mention that the process can take longer to get started due to the detailed intake and diagnostic steps. Others note that handoffs between the clinic and pharmacies can sometimes introduce delays.
